Title: The Innovative Contributions of Josef Schmid
Introduction
Josef Schmid is a notable inventor based in Kallmuenz, Germany. He has made significant contributions to the field of engineering, particularly in the development of connecting devices for circuit breakers. With a total of 2 patents to his name, Schmid's work exemplifies innovation and practicality in design.
Latest Patents
Schmid's latest patents include a linking device for components, specifically designed for housing parts of automatic cutouts. This connecting apparatus features a connecting element with a shaft that passes through aligned through-openings in the connection. The design includes an insertion end and a holding end, which is conical to facilitate centering. The connecting element is equipped with two fixing lugs that are bent in a circular arc in the initial state and radially bent out during the mounting process. This innovative approach minimizes twisting distance while ensuring a secure connection without compromising material integrity.
Career Highlights
Throughout his career, Josef Schmid has been associated with Siemens Aktiengesellschaft, a leading global technology company. His work has focused on enhancing the efficiency and reliability of electrical components, particularly in circuit breaker technology. Schmid's inventions have contributed to advancements in safety and functionality in electrical systems.
